Understanding Large-Scale Bitcoin Mining Operations

Bitcoin mining is a crucial process. It involves verifying transactions on the blockchain. New bitcoins are also released through this activity. Miners use specialized computers. These machines solve complex mathematical puzzles. This process is known as “proof-of-work.”

One key aspect of large-scale operations involves specialized hardware. Application-Specific Integrated Circuits (ASICs) are utilized. These devices are designed for one purpose. They mine cryptocurrencies efficiently. Thousands of these machines are deployed simultaneously. This creates a massive computing force. This collective power is often measured in “hash rate.” A higher hash rate improves the chances of solving the puzzle first. Rewards are then claimed by the miner.

Energy Consumption and Sustainability in Crypto Mining

Mining Bitcoin requires substantial energy. This is due to the computational intensity. Each ASIC miner consumes power continuously. When thousands are active, energy demand skyrockets. A large Bitcoin mining farm can consume hundreds of megawatts. This is comparable to a small city’s needs. Therefore, energy sourcing is a critical consideration.

Many large-scale operations prioritize renewable energy. This is a strategic choice. It helps mitigate environmental concerns. Hydroelectric power is often utilized. Wind farms and solar arrays also play a role. Companies seek out locations. These areas must have cheap, abundant green energy. This approach reduces the carbon footprint. It also offers long-term cost stability. Furthermore, it addresses public perception issues. Sustainable practices are becoming industry standards.

Another important factor is heat management. ASICs generate considerable heat. Sophisticated cooling systems are essential. These prevent equipment failure. They ensure optimal performance. Liquid cooling solutions are sometimes implemented. Massive air circulation systems are more common. These add to the overall energy consumption. However, they are vital for operational integrity.

Economic Drivers Behind US Bitcoin Mining Centers

The profitability of Bitcoin mining depends on several variables. The price of Bitcoin is paramount. Electricity costs are another major factor. The efficiency of the mining hardware also matters. Finally, the network’s overall difficulty influences returns. This difficulty adjusts periodically. It ensures new blocks are found consistently.

Significant capital investment is committed. This is required for equipment and infrastructure. Land acquisition is also a factor. Building out power grids is expensive. Texas has become a hotbed for operations. Its deregulated energy market is attractive. It offers access to cheaper electricity. Other states like New York and Georgia are also seeing growth. These regions offer unique advantages. This includes access to stranded energy assets. They convert excess power into digital assets. This creates new economic value.

One primary motivation is financial returns. Mining firms aim for consistent revenue streams. They often employ advanced risk management. This includes hedging strategies. These protect against price fluctuations. They ensure operational continuity. Investment in these centers is substantial. It reflects confidence in Bitcoin’s long-term value. Moreover, these operations create local jobs. They support various ancillary industries. This includes construction and maintenance services.
